The "Bengali Boudi" (sister-in-law) occupies a unique, deeply complex space in the cultural psyche of Bengal. Far from being a mere familial designation, she is a recurring archetype in literature, cinema, and modern digital media. The trope blends domestic authority, emotional vulnerability, and romantic undertones. When exploring the intersection of hard relationships and romantic storylines involving the Bengali Boudi, one uncovers a rich tapestry of societal critique, forbidden desires, and psychological depth. She is often the only person who understands the protagonist’s inner world, making their bond deeper than a typical friendship but structurally restricted by social norms.

The most enduring trope involves the unspoken emotional or romantic bond between a Boudi and her younger brother-in-law ( Deor ). Because they share a domestic space and a peer-level comfort, the line between innocent affection and romantic longing can easily blur. Society strictly demands maternal or elder-sisterly behavior, making any deviation a source of immense psychological conflict, guilt, and social ruin. 2. The Neglected Wife
